TrustFinance Releases Analysis of Key Financial Industry Trends for 2026

Singapore, Singapore, November 7th, 2025, FinanceWire

TrustFinance has shared new insights outlining the top financial industry trends to watch in 2026, emphasizing how artificial intelligence (AI), evolving regulations, and transparency are transforming the global financial landscape.

According to the TrustFinance Research Team, 2026 is shaping up to be a year of operational maturity for the finance sector. Institutions are moving from digital transformation to AI-driven autonomy, supported by stronger governance frameworks and increasing demands for sustainability and verified transparency.

The analysis points to several current trends in financial services that will shape the coming year:

  • AI Integration: Artificial intelligence shifts from support tools to central systems driving risk analysis, compliance, and customer engagement.
  • Regulatory Evolution: Initiatives such as DORA, PSD3, and DAC8 strengthen cybersecurity, data integrity, and consumer protection.
  • Sustainability in Focus: ESG standards and responsible AI use become key criteria for investors and regulators.
  • Transparency as Strategy: Verified information, visible licensing, and authentic customer reviews become primary trust indicators for investors.

These financial technology trends show how innovation and transparency are now interconnected, influencing both investor confidence and corporate resilience.

The full analysis, Top Financial Industry Trends to Watch in 2026, is available on the TrustFinance Blog.

The post Cryptos Signal Divergence Ahead of Fed Rate Decision app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. Crypto assets send conflicting signals ahead of the Federal Reserve’s September rate decision. On-chain data reveals a clear decrease in Bitcoin and Ethereum flowing into centralized exchanges, but a sharp increase in altcoin inflows. The findings come from a Tuesday report by CryptoQuant, an on-chain data platform. The firm’s data shows a stark divergence in coin volume, which has been observed in movements onto centralized exchanges over the past few weeks. Bitcoin and Ethereum Inflows Drop to Multi-Month Lows Sponsored Sponsored Bitcoin has seen a dramatic drop in exchange inflows, with the 7-day moving average plummeting to 25,000 BTC, its lowest level in over a year. The average deposit per transaction has fallen to 0.57 BTC as of September. This suggests that smaller retail investors, rather than large-scale whales, are responsible for the recent cash-outs. Ethereum is showing a similar trend, with its daily exchange inflows decreasing to a two-month low. CryptoQuant reported that the 7-day moving average for ETH deposits on exchanges is around 783,000 ETH, the lowest in two months. Other Altcoins See Renewed Selling Pressure In contrast, other altcoin deposit activity on exchanges has surged. The number of altcoin deposit transactions on centralized exchanges was quite steady in May and June of this year, maintaining a 7-day moving average of about 20,000 to 30,000. Recently, however, that figure has jumped to 55,000 transactions. Altcoins: Exchange Inflow Transaction Count. Source: CryptoQuant CryptoQuant projects that altcoins, given their increased inflow activity, could face relatively higher selling pressure compared to BTC and ETH. Meanwhile, the balance of stablecoins on exchanges—a key indicator of potential buying pressure—has increased significantly.
